ABSTRACT Battery labs are expensive to build and maintain. Significant capital investment is required to build a quality laboratory capable of testing batteries and the materials they are made from. This paper will discuss several advanced techniques for testing Lithium-ion batteries. All techniques use a low-cost Raspberry Pi/microcontroller to perform experiments and collect data. The use of Raspberry Pi’s significantly reduces the cost to test batteries and battery materials. This, in turn, will accelerate the discovery of new battery materials.
